
VBA
使用MS Access禁用右键单击对象
在使用MS Access数据库时,有时我们希望禁用用户对某些对象进行右键单击操作。这可以通过一些简单的代码来实现。本文将教你如何 ,并提供一个案例代码来实现这一功能。首先,我们需要了解一些基本的知识。在MS Access中,我们可以通过VBA(Visual Basic for Applications)编程语言来控制数据库中的对象和操作。通过使用VBA代码,我们可以实现禁用右键单击对象的功能。下面是一个简单的案例代码,演示了如何禁用对表格对象的右键单击操作:VBAPrivate Sub Form_Load() '禁用对表格对象的右键单击操作 Me.ShortcutMenu = FalseEnd Sub在上面的代码中,我们使用了
ShortcutMenu属性来禁用右键单击操作。将该属性设置为False,即可禁用对表格对象的右键单击操作。现在,让我们来详细解释一下上面的代码。首先,我们在表单的Load事件中编写了代码。这意味着当表单加载时,代码将被执行。接下来,我们使用了Me关键字来引用当前的表单对象。然后,我们将ShortcutMenu属性设置为False,以禁用对表格对象的右键单击操作。示例代码解析在上面的案例代码中,我们使用了一个非常简单的示例来演示如何禁用对表格对象的右键单击操作。但实际上,我们可以将同样的代码应用于其他类型的对象,如表单、报表、查询等。例如,如果我们想禁用对表单对象的右键单击操作,我们可以使用以下代码:VBAPrivate Sub Form_Load() '禁用对表单对象的右键单击操作 Me.ShortcutMenu = FalseEnd Sub同样地,如果我们想禁用对报表对象的右键单击操作,我们可以使用以下代码:
VBAPrivate Sub Report_Load() '禁用对报表对象的右键单击操作 Me.ShortcutMenu = FalseEnd Sub我们可以根据需要在不同的对象上应用相同的代码,以实现禁用右键单击操作的功能。通过使用MS Access中的VBA编程语言,我们可以轻松地禁用对数据库中各种对象的右键单击操作。上面的案例代码提供了一个简单的示例,演示了如何禁用对表格对象的右键单击操作。根据需要,我们可以将相同的代码应用于其他类型的对象。这种功能可以帮助我们更好地控制用户对数据库的操作,保护数据的安全性。希望本文对你有所帮助,祝你在使用MS Access数据库时取得成功!
Copyright © 2025 IZhiDa.com All Rights Reserved.
知答 版权所有 粤ICP备2023042255号